I am Kumar Abhirup, a 16-year-old JavaScript React developer from India who keeps learning a new thing every single day. I hope this tutorial gave you decent information on how you can validate your reCAPTCHA input on backend using Node.js and React.
Recaptcha bypass nodejs code#
If you want to see it in practise, I have hosted my code here ? You must be using some kind of an Express/Koa API Route, or a GraphQL backend where you can get API requests from the frontend to give it some response. Once you get success: true, you would probably want to send your frontend a response that the reCAPTCHA was not botched and the user was not a robot. If success: false, then the humanKey we got was probably a wrong one or the user tried to hack in. The success: true is enough for us to understand that the user is not a robot. It will simplify this terrific process.Įnter fullscreen mode Exit fullscreen mode
Recaptcha bypass nodejs install#
Install the react-google-recaptcha React Component. The SITE KEY can be used in the client, but the SECRET KEY should be never used in the client. scrapy Cheap Captcha is the preferred fast and automatic captcha bypass service among the top solutions Because of that, businesses have been looking for resources for the future to apply. Note that these keys are extremely important. View Aditya Mathur’s profile on LinkedIn, the world’s largest professional community js Web scraping Node js Web scraping Node. Now that you have created the app, you can get your reCAPTCHA keys.
To test this checkbox on your development server, add localhost as your domain name. mkdir bypass-captcha cd bypass-captcha npm init npm i -D playwright We adopt Playwright 's library mode, detailed documentation: Playwright Create a new script file captcha.js in the project root directory, fill in the following content, run node captcha.
Go to this URL to create a reCAPTCHA app.Īdd the domain name of where this captcha checkbox will be used. Let's begin with how you can show the captcha checkbox on React Frontend by first setting up the Google reCAPTCHA console. Register your website at Google reCAPTCHA platform to get keys i.e. Step 1: Register your site at google reCAPTCHA. The truth is, your captcha solution can only be useful, if it validates the input on backend. Get the response key in the Node.js server Re-verify the key and give response to user end. Most of the tutorials online only cover the frontend part of this technology.
Recaptcha bypass nodejs how to#
Install Firefox Addon v0.64 Install Extension2 v3.0.In this tutorial, we will learn how to use reCAPTCHA v2 with React and Node. Then please go to about:config page in the Firefox, find an preference and change it to false. Warning: If you see the following error: "This addon could not be installed because it has not been verified" or "Firefox has prevented this site from installing an unverified add-on" or something like that. Used extention for research purposes and support for people with disabilities research purposes only Go Chrome Extentions Setting or chrome://extensions/ -> Load Unpacked from Unziped FolderįireFox install : Allow install addon from AZcaptcha website IMPORTANT: Please take your time read all the steps in the guide and information on the website before proceeding!Ĭhrome install : Download Extension -> Unzip. Looking for Google Chrome Extension and FireFox Addon ? or Try Chrome Extension now! You'll need the latest version of Chrome and FireFox The initiateRequest.js file is used for making an API request to 2Captcha. Replace the empty string in apiKey.js with the API key from the dashboard.
Google Chrome Extension and FireFox Addon the API can be found where the blurred red box would usually be.